Tag Archive: 1/18/2003 D.C Anti war protest

Sep 13 2014

An American History of Protests of the Iraq and Afghanistan Wars

    President Obama announced this week, that he has declared war on ISIS and will continue to support moderate rebels in war against Syria, and will continue to be at war for an indefinite period of time under his administration. By his own statements Obama has joined the ranks of war criminals G.W Bush …

Continue reading »

Permanent link to this article: http://lasteelshow.org/main/?p=8931



Where are we now? A video by L.A. Steel

Permanent link to this article: http://lasteelshow.org/main/?p=51